The Philadelphia Flyers have placed forward Sean Couturier on injured reserve with an upper-body injury, the team announced on Thursday.

The 29-year-old is considered to be out week-to-week with his ailment.

The Bathurst, N.B. native has six goals and 17 points in 29 games this season.

Couturier has played his entire 11-year career with the Flyers, where he has 180 goals and 460 points in 721 games.

He signed an eight-year, $62 million contract extension this past off-season.
